On ä¸, 2006-05-15 at 13:03 +0200, Lars Clausen wrote: > On Mon, 2006-05-15 at 18:14 +0800, Harry Lu wrote: > > If it works, the jescs button should be shown together with the > > mail/addressbook etc buttons. > > > > In your case, please close evolution first, open a terminal, go > > to /usr/libexec(or lib)/evolution/2.6, find evolution-jescs and run it. > > Then run evolution itself. There will be some messages in the terminal. > > If there is already an evolution-jescs running, you need to kill it. If > > you want to see the traffic between the connector and the server, please > > export EVOLUTION_JESCS_VERBOSE_DEBUG=1 before you run evolution-jescs. > > All right, that did the trick! Had to explicitly set LD_LIBRARY_PATH to > point to where eshell lives, and had a crash on the way (debugging > output attached), but JESCS now works - at least to the point where I > can see my appointments. You can set LDFLAGS to include the path of evolution shell's lib when building evolution-jescs, for example, export LDFLAGS="-R/usr/lib/evolution/2.6". This should fix your problem.
For the crash, we cannot reproduce it for now. We will keep an eye on it. > > Should evolution-jescs run automatically in some way when Evolution > starts, or will I have to "hand-start" it when I log in? evolution-jescs will run automatically when evolution starts if you can fix the LDFALGS problem. > > Thanks for the help, I will let the other Evolution users around here > know about the required fixes. Thanks, and if there are any bugs, please let me know. Harry > > -Lars > _______________________________________________ > Evolution-list mailing list > Evolution-list@gnome.org > http://mail.gnome.org/mailman/listinfo/evolution-list _______________________________________________ Evolution-list mailing list Evolution-list@gnome.org http://mail.gnome.org/mailman/listinfo/evolution-list